I received both orders last Friday around 8:30 am. Everything was extra well packaged.
I have the following problems:
1. The halimeda was all shriveled up when it arrived . I was hoping it might recover but am not sure that it will.
2. The flame aclimated just fine and was eating within a few minutes of being released into the tank. Woke up this morning and found the flame dead. Died either Late Tuesday night or early Wednesday morning).
3. The corals are doing just fine and are growing and expanding. However, it should be noted that two of them arrived unattached to any gravel or rubble and they were supposed to be all attached.
My tank statistics and parameters are as follows:
0-- Ammonia
0-- Nitrite
0--Nitrate
0-- Phosphate
1.025--Specific Gravity (34 ppt)
8dkh--Alkalinity
460--Calcium
78.4F--Temperature
8.0--pH
All tests completed with API tests. Specific Gravity completed with hygrometer which has been confirmed with an refractometer. Temp measured with Digital thermometer.
My tank is a 97 gallon custom built tank. I have 79 lbs of live rock and 80 lbs of aragonite sand with a 4 inch plenum.
Other tank residents which are doing fine:
6 peppermint shrimp
1 Fire shrimp
6 hermits
2 baby maroons (about 8 mo old)
21 snails
